Obion County Farmer's Market is a farmers market in Union City, Tennessee, in Obion County. The season runs June – September, market days are Tue, Thu, Sat, and hours are Tue: 2:00 PM – 4:00 PM · Thu: 2:00 PM – 4:00 PM · Sat: 7:00 AM – 11:30 AM. Vendors here are recorded as selling vegetables, fruits, flowers, eggs, meat, and seafood. The listing was confirmed against the USDA's live directory feed, so the core details are recent.
